The Halda Space Discovery is a limited edition timepiece that is based on Halda’s interchangeable concept. The concept is built on Halda’s unique patented platform which allows for interchangeable modules – allowing the wearer to instantly and effortlessly swap between the digital and mechanical modules which are included in the Space Discovery set. The Halda Space Discovery is a limited and numbered edition of 128 pieces.

The Space Discovery set features one digital module which has been developed and manufactured in-house in Halda’s factory just outside of Stockholm, Sweden. The digital module offers an array of functions that are helpful both in space and on earth, and the watch is Halda’s first release since the brand’s relaunch, after having been founded in 1887.

Mechanical module

The Space Discovery set comes with a mechanical automatic module, featuring a NOS (New old stock movement) which has been renovated and modernized by Mr. Svend Andersen. The mechanical module beats at 5hz, unlike most mechanical movements which beat at 4hz. This allows the movement to become more accurate. The new old stock movement has been modernized and improved by the skilled watchmaker Svend Andersen – a recognized and praised watchmaker in the watch industry. The New Old Stock (NOS) movement inside the modern Halda is an automatic high-performance mechanical movement.

The movement beats at 36,000 BPH, and has 25 jewels and a power reserve of about 43 hours. The mechanical module has a see-through caseback with a crystal that creates a magnifying effect, allowing you to adore the complex piece of craftsmanship inside the Halda timepiece.

Digital space module

The Space Module has been developed in close cooperation with and tested by astronauts on the Discovery mission STS-128, and has proven to be truly helpful for astronauts in space, as well as being highly durable.

The case of the Space Module is made of TECAMAX. This is material which has been developed for military and space use. The material is certified by NASA and meets the toughest requirements of durability and precision.

TECAMAX is extraordinarily light with outstanding isolation capabilities and strength, such as enduring high temperatures and exposure to acid and chemicals. The digital module has a technology that allows for low power consumption. The watch has an LCD display and LED backlight.
